Burbank residents have been advised by the LADWP (Los Angeles department of water and power) in a press release and by BWP to stop all outdoor watering from September 6th-20th, 2022. A major pipeline will be repaired during that time and the water supply will be limited. Why now? Apparently the pipe is very old …

Don’t miss the Burbank Art Fair May 14 & 15th! The fair is hosted by Jackalope all along San Fernando Blvd in downtown Burbank. “Featuring 150+ local, hand-selected artisans, shoppers can expect to find trendsetting indie goods including original fashion and jewelry design, paper goods, innovative home decor and housewares, art, photography, food, plus much more. …
